# Functions
NewConstraintsAVAXV1 creates a new instance of ConstraintsAVAXV1, bound to a specific deployed contract.
NewConstraintsAVAXV1Caller creates a new read-only instance of ConstraintsAVAXV1, bound to a specific deployed contract.
NewConstraintsAVAXV1Filterer creates a new log filterer instance of ConstraintsAVAXV1, bound to a specific deployed contract.
NewConstraintsAVAXV1Transactor creates a new write-only instance of ConstraintsAVAXV1, bound to a specific deployed contract.
# Variables
ConstraintsAVAXV1ABI is the input ABI used to generate the binding from.
ConstraintsAVAXV1MetaData contains all meta data concerning the ConstraintsAVAXV1 contract.
# Structs
ConstraintsAVAXV1 is an auto generated Go binding around an Ethereum contract.
ConstraintsAVAXV1Caller is an auto generated read-only Go binding around an Ethereum contract.
ConstraintsAVAXV1CallerRaw is an auto generated low-level read-only Go binding around an Ethereum contract.
ConstraintsAVAXV1CallerSession is an auto generated read-only Go binding around an Ethereum contract, with pre-set call options.
ConstraintsAVAXV1Filterer is an auto generated log filtering Go binding around an Ethereum contract events.
ConstraintsAVAXV1NamesBlocked represents a NamesBlocked event ra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1NamesBlockedIterator is returned from FilterNamesBlocked and is used to iterate over the raw logs and unpacked data for NamesBlocked events ra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1Raw is an auto generated low-level Go binding around an Ethereum contract.
ConstraintsAVAXV1RoleAdminChanged represents a RoleAdminChanged event ra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1RoleAdminChangedIterator is returned from FilterRoleAdminChanged and is used to iterate over the raw logs and unpacked data for RoleAdminChanged events ra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1RoleGranted represents a RoleGranted event ra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1RoleGrantedIterator is returned from FilterRoleGranted and is used to iterate over the raw logs and unpacked data for RoleGranted events ra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1RoleRevoked represents a RoleRevoked event ra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1RoleRevokedIterator is returned from FilterRoleRevoked and is used to iterate over the raw logs and unpacked data for RoleRevoked events ra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1Session is an auto generated Go binding around an Ethereum contract, with pre-set call and transact options.
ConstraintsAVAXV1Transactor is an auto generated write-only Go binding around an Ethereum contract.
ConstraintsAVAXV1TransactorRaw is an auto generated low-level write-only Go binding around an Ethereum contract.
ConstraintsAVAXV1TransactorSession is an auto generated write-only Go binding around an Ethereum contract, with pre-set transact options.
ConstraintsAVAXV1VerifierSet represents a VerifierSet event raised by the ConstraintsAVAXV1 contract.
ConstraintsAVAXV1VerifierSetIterator is returned from FilterVerifierSet and is used to iterate over the raw logs and unpacked data for VerifierSet events raised by the ConstraintsAVAXV1 contract.